News coming in from Jinja is painting a very messy picture inside the Busoga political and cultural circles. Reports indicate that Busoga Tourism Minister Hellen Namutamba, with the backing of Hon. Rebecca Kadaga, has allegedly mobilized goons headed by a one Nabasirye who is said to be distributing money to incite demonstrations around Bugembe — with the target being Obwa’Kyabazinga properties.

The fire was lit after Lands Minister Sam Mayanja revealed that while probing the Bugembe land saga, he found a letter signed years back by then Presidential Private Secretary Kenneth Omona, directing the Ministry of Lands to intervene and protect residents of Mafubira, Bugembe from eviction off their bibanja.

Now Kadaga’s camp — especially her aide Namutamba — is accusing Busoga Kingdom Prime Minister Joseph Muvawala of failing to stand with her politically. They’ve further dragged him into claims that land around Bugembe Hill (legally owned by the Obwa’Kyabazinga) has been mishandled, yet up to now there’s no public confirmation of any dispute there.

For context: President Museveni himself reportedly followed up on this matter after Kadaga, then Speaker of Parliament, petitioned him. But years down the road, no conclusive investigations have been done — the Kingdom insists the land is theirs and has repeatedly called on squatters to register properly.

Meanwhile, Insiders say Kadaga, who once stood tall as a Busoga Kingdom loyalist, now feels cornered and ignored. Sources close to her claim she believes the Kingdom’s current leadership is deliberately sidelining her politically as she grows older — and this has sparked bitter fallout.

And this isn’t the first time Minister Hellen Namutamba finds herself in political controversy as not long ago she was arrested over alleged blackmail against Speaker Anita Among, after blogger Brian Kinene confessed to receiving mobile money from her to smear Among and Kadaga’s rivals in Busoga.

For now, the Bugembe land matter remains sticky, but if the claims of mobilizing goons to attack Obwa’Kyabazinga property are true, then we could be looking at one of the most explosive cultural-political showdowns Busoga has seen in years.
